How do I change the language of the Storyboard Pro interface?

Updated on



The Storyboard Pro interface is available in the following languages:

  • English
  • Spanish
  • Japanese
  • Chinese Simplified 

By default, Storyboard Pro will use the language of your OS or let you choose your language during the install process, but it can also be changed at any point via the Preferences window.

Step 1: Open the Preferences window

  1. In the top menu, do one of the following:
    • In Windows, click Edit > Preferences…
    • In macOS click Storyboard Pro > Preferences…
  2. The Preferences dialog box opens: 

Step 2: Change the Language

  1. In the Preferences window, do one of the following:
    • Select the Interface tab and locate the Language section near the bottom of the window. 
    • In the Search bar in the top right, type ‘language’ and select the result.

  1. In the Language section, select the dropdown menu and choose the language you would like to switch to.

  1. After choosing the language, make sure to press OK at the bottom of the Preferences window to apply the setting.
  2. Relaunch Storyboard Pro to see the changes.
